In recent years, an increasing number of researchers have become interested in the bidirectional communication between the gut microbiota and the central nervous system. This communication occurs through the microbiota-gut-brain axis. As people age, the composition of the gut microbiota undergoes considerable changes, which are now known to play an important role in the development of many neurodegenerative...
